Buzz Rickson Navy Pea Coat 1910 Model

16 October 2008, 21.45 | Posted in Fashion | No comments »

buzz-rickson-navy-peacoat-front Buzz Rickson Navy Pea Coat 1910 Model

You have to work hard to get the construction on those old classic jackets proper. Buzz Rickson is one of those companies that will everything in their power to get it right. Their take on the classic 1910 model of the Naval Peacoat is a prime example. “The US Navy’s original pea-coat was fabricated from heavy, 36-ounce melton wool and, up until the late 1930’s, featured black bakelite buttons displaying an anchor surrounded by 13 stars; the 13 stars were derived from the original 13 states when the United States became an independent nation and broke its ties to England in 1776. The large-sized collar of the coat was designed to block strong ocean winds and the corduroy-lined side pockets helped thwart the numbing effect on hands from the biting winter seas..” Find it now at Self Edge (becoming regulars on Selectism!).

Self Edge - Pote Tin Kyriaki Western Shirt

30 September 2008, 19.06 | Posted in Fashion | No comments »

Selectism - Self Edge - Pote Tin Kyriaki Western Shirt

One of the best known Greek films, Never on Sunday (Pote Tin Kyriaki), is getting it modern homage dues from the folks at Self Edge in San Francisco. In the film, the modern day Homer is "seen wearing a black denim western shirt. In celebration of Never on Sunday and in homage to the recently deceased Jules Dassin, Self Edge has reproduced this same shirt." Detailing on the shirt includes hand sewn button holes, colored cuff button holes, vintage button hardware, and black denim from Cone’s White Oack Collection.

From Self Edge comes Patina Shoes

06 May 2008, 04.21 | Posted in Uncategorized | No comments »

Selectism - From Self Edge comes Patina Shoes

Self Edge, arguably the premiere shop for Japanese denim in the USA is about to open doors to a new venture in footwear called Patina. Scheduled to open later in the summer, Patina plans to carry house brand mens leather shoes by “remaking and re-tweaking” classic mens styles. All leather shoes are customizable (just about every panel on the Patina line will be interchangeable). Expect an 8 week wait for them, but hey, is that not the fun of customer cobblering.

Rumor has it as well that the price-point will remain very reasonable for the sector; remaining under 600$US. Quoting Kiya Babzani, “Our plan is for Patina to do for footwear what Self Edge did for denim in America.”

Self Edge x Iron Hearts Cyclist Denim

15 November 2007, 14.40 | Posted in Denim | No comments »

RTEmagicC_selfedge_cycling_5.jpg Self Edge x Iron Hearts Cyclist Denim

Self Edge and Iron Heart have come together to bring you the world’s first pair of jeans designed from the ground up for cyclists. It was only a matter of time, that somebody would take the needs of the cycling community into consideration on something as basic as denim.  Months of testing and analyzing where other jeans failed during extended use while cycling led to the creation of the SEXIH03 - to create a middle ground between fashion and functionality.  For those that enjoy artisan Japanese denim, cycling, and fashion these are the ultimate pair of jeans. Made in Japan from the world’s heaviest weight denim coming in at twenty-one ounces per square yard.

Special features on the denim include: Extra belt loops at the rear of the waistband to avoid torn loops from backpack usage and to prevent the pulling down of the waistband if a belt is worn while riding, spring loaded clip metal key fob hanging from front belt loop, reinforced crotch rivet, crotch cross-stitch moved 1” forward to delay crotch blow-outs and for the comfort of the rider, rear pockets sized to fit a mini U-Lock, higher rise in the back, lower rise in the front for maximum comfort and mobility and more.

Only 125 pairs of the selvedge indigo model and 25 of the non-selvedge black model were made. Both will be retailing for 360 USD. The SEXIH03 and SEXIH03BK will go on sale in-store on Saturday November 24th and will be available at www.selfedge.com on December 1st.
